Sylvester Named Big Sky Athlete of the Week After Record-Breaking Performance

FARMINGTON, Utah - The fourth edition of the 2024 Big Sky Indoor Track and Field Athletes of the Week have been announced. Mia Sylvester, following her record-breaking weight throw performance at the Inland Northwest Invitational, is the Women's Field Athlete of the Week. Sylvester is the second consecutive Idaho woman to earn Field Athlete of the Week honors.

The sophomore broke a 21-year Idaho record and secured her second gold medal of the year on Saturday at The Podium in Spokane, Washington. In her second attempt, Sylvester hit 18.77m, besting Aloha Santiago's 18.66m record from 2003. Sylvester, of Belmopan, Belize, now holds the best mark in the Big Sky in 2023-24.

The reigning Big Sky Freshman of the Year continues to soar with her second title in 2024. Sylvester found her first gold medal at the 2024 Spokane Sports Showcase in the women's shot put throwing 15.27m, the third farthest in the conference this year.
